Transaction e32dc155e87d16ecb20625d6b567527b36393a0fde8a5f125f1af89db3603958
1 Input
1 Output
-
e32dc155e87d16ecb20625d6b567527b36393a0fde8a5f125f1af89db3603958:0
- value
- 2500285
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e80003c7e1cc149f592d9e92123a7806a7f2f546 OP_EQUAL
- address
- 3Nqii5H51EjNPYZuDXnX3sFTaZFZFmeUrJ